Summary:
Bhola and Ranjit are identical in appearance. Bhola wishes to find a husband for his invalid sister, while Ranjit who is involved in crime, decides to mislead the police, by placing the crimes he commits on Bhola. He imprisons Bhola's sister Belu, so that he can have a better hold on him. However, Bhola realizes what Ranjit's scheme is and makes the decision to tackle the situation the Ranjit way.
